Replace the plastic OE factory coil isolator pads that are problematic and cause coil bow with MetalCloak’s Coil Isolator Correction Pads.

Features Include:

  • Works With JL Wrangler & JT Gladiator
  • Coil Bow Correction
  • Upgrade Replacement for Factory
  • Polymer One Piece Molded Design
  • Easy Installation

This polymer isolator replaces the OEM plastic part and corrects the coil bow that may be caused when using the worn parts. Fits in factory location and is a quick upgrade to fine tune your Jeep.

About Metalcloak

Metalcloak stands at the forefront as the premier manufacturer of game-changing off-road and 4×4 aftermarket lift kits, suspension systems, fenders, body armor, rockers, and skid plates. At Metalcloak, they operate as a Systems-Based Company, adhering to a philosophy centered on developing seamlessly integrated systems. Their approach involves designing each individual part to not only function effectively but also enhance the overall system’s performance.
